CBA Finals ushered in the sixth duel, and the peak showdown between Zhejiang Guangsha and Beijing Shougang pushed the series to a white-hot. Senior media person "Director, Where to Lying_basketball" posted a post before the game, bluntly saying that the operation of the CBA league this season was excellent, and praised the success of the CBA operation - the direct traffic was completely full, and the off-court players fought hard, successfully pushing traffic and topicality to a new level. The incident originated from the intensity of the finals. The players on both sides of the field launched high-intensity confrontation from the first game, with frequent physical collisions and constant referee whistles; off the court, fans of the two teams launched a "verbal battle" on social media, from player performance to referee punishment, and even rose to regional attacks. After the fifth game, Beijing fans and Guangsha fans had physical conflicts outside the stadium, and related videos became popular. Guangsha has been fined from clubs to players and investors, and the popularity of the CBA remains high, and fans still support their home team. The focus of the controversy was on the referee's penalty and the game trend. The scale of the calls in some games triggered protests by coaching teams on both sides; Guangsha was a little fluttering after winning the championship point 3-1, and the Beijing team took the opportunity to win the G5 and tied the total score to 2-3, which made the suspense of the series increase sharply. Media person "Where do I lie down on the director_basketball" specifically mentioned that if Guangsha wins the home championship in Beijing tonight, the CBA will create three major goals history; if it drags into the tiebreak, the next game will be even better.
CBA officials have previously responded to off-site conflicts. Guangsha was fined a total of 200,000 yuan, and they have also gained a sense of their mistakes.
